The Admira JUANITA-ECF is a student-ready electro-acoustic guitar featuring a solid Spruce top and Sapele back, designed to deliver a warm, articulate voice ideal for both practice and performance. Its ergonomic African Mahogany neck and Fishman Classica III electronics enhance playability and amplification, making it a reliable choice for musicians seeking quality and comfort.
Specs
  • Weight: 6.6 pounds
  • Dimensions: Not specified
  • Material: Solid Spruce top, Sapele back, African Mahogany neck, Kabukalli fretboard
  • Color Options: High-gloss black
  • Warranty: Not specified
  • Brand: Admira
  • Model Number: JUANITA-ECF
  • Compatibility: Not specified
Pros
  • The solid Spruce top provides a clear, articulate voice, enhancing tonal clarity.
  • Sapele back adds warm resonance, grounding the treble for a balanced sound.
  • The ergonomic African Mahogany neck prevents fatigue during long practice sessions.
  • Equipped with Fishman Classica III electronics for natural tone transparency and onboard tuning.
  • Weighs only 6.6 pounds, making it easy to handle for extended periods.
Cons
  • No information on the inclusion of a gig bag, which may be a drawback for some buyers.
  • Specific internal bracing wood is not detailed, leaving some uncertainty about construction quality.
  • No left-handed model is available, limiting options for left-handed players.
